grazie polliotto!
Ho aggiunto un -1 per far coincidere i links.
Considerando che il mio "movieclip1" non si trova sulla root, è corretto scrivere il tutto così?
Thanxxx4supportcodice:s = 0; // array for dinamic fields var field = new Array(); field[0] = "1"; field[1] = "2"; field[2] = "3"; // var link = new Array(); link[0] = "http://www.html.it"; link[1] = "http://www.flash-mx.it"; link[2] = "http://www.flashkit.com"; // movarray = new Array(); movarray[0] = "movieclip1"; for (i=2; i<=field.length; ++i) { duplicateMovieClip("_root.one.movieclip1", "movieclip"+i, i); eval("one.movieclip"+i)._y += (((one.movieclip1._height)+s)*(i-1)); eval("one.movieclip"+i).field = field[i-1]; eval("one.movieclip"+i).onPress = function() { getURL(_root.link[Number(this.field)-1], "_blank"); }; } // basta assegnare 1 volta sola /////////// _root.one.movieclip1.field = field[0]; _root.one.movieclip1.onPress = function() { getURL(link[0], "_blank"); };![]()

Rispondi quotando